Harvesters U16 South were in the Challenge Cup final against Bushey Rangers Pumas from the Red division with an eye on a league and cup double.
The boys started well cancelling out the threat from Bushey but unable to make any clear cut chances of their own. The Bushey defenders always seemed to be there to block any shooting opportunities.
On 26 minutes an attack down the right wing for Harvesters was cut out and Bushey were quick to break and score to go 1-0 up.
Half time came and the boys knew they were still in the game and it was just a case of taking their chances.
Ryan Mason was forced into two saves from direct freekicks which he dealt with well.
A switch to three at the back with an extra striker saw Harvesters camped in the Bushey half but the clear cut chance just wouldn’t come and eventually time ran out.
Still, a season to be proud of. White division winners, Challenge Cup runners up and County Cup semi finalists.
